Change the padding default?
Hi
I'm really enjoying using Rise. Thanks.
I find that 30pt padding between blocks is too wide and I'm having to edit every block. Is there a way to set the default to "no padding"? j.

- KarlMullerCommunity Member
I have created a block of each type and formatted each one to meet our style guidelines, which includes setting the padding.
Then I saved them as Block Templates. Now whenever we need to create a new block, we add it from the template library.
Not only is it fast, it also ensures that our team creates consistently styled blocks.

- LizGuilfoyle-43Community Member
Please add me to the list here as well. I believe the thread above is about spacing between blocks. I have a need to reduce the padding between paragraphs inside of the same text block. Is there a way to do that? I certainly don't mind doing that manually for the time being. It appears that the spacing between paragraphs in the same block is also set at 30. Appreciate any feedback support.
- KarlMullerCommunity Member
Hi Liz,
Try using SHIFT+ENTER between text paragraphs.
- LizGuilfoyle-43Community Member
Hi Karl, shift+enter works to break the line with no space at all. Shift+enter twice and I am back to 30px padding.
I am certainly open to other options, so keep 'em coming :)
